AI in Eldercare: Redefining Traditional Support

The development of intelligent robots in China is paving the way for new applications in eldercare, as outlined in a recent news article by Xinhua. The government plans to advance an 'AI+' initiative by 2025, aiming to incorporate intelligent robots into eldercare facilities, communities, and households. These robots, acting as 'digital companions,' aim to transform traditional eldercare roles into more dynamic and interactive experiences. Efforts are already moving from concepts towards more practical applications, with robots assisting in meal deliveries, cleaning, and health monitoring in eldercare settings.

The narrative highlights both promise and challenge. While these robots can potentially create a positive feedback loop through real-world use data, the road to widespread adoption is not without hurdles. Technical challenges remain, such as precise interaction within complex environments, long-term reliability, emotional interaction capabilities, and cost issues. There's also the cultural aspect of elder acceptance and the crucial task of making these technologies user-friendly. The article also raises ethical questions regarding privacy and responsibility, suggesting a need for clearer ethical guidelines.

The implications for other parts of the world could be significant as countries with aging populations look for sustainable ways to provide eldercare. The ideas and lessons from the Chinese approach may serve as a model for other nations, although each will need to adjust based on cultural and economic contexts.

In a detailed examination by Xinhua, the intersection of AI and copyright law is becoming increasingly intricate. With the emergence of AI-generated content—from text to images and videos—questions about intellectual property rights are escalating. The article shares insights from recent court cases in China, where AI-generated content was ruled to contain 'unique style and arrangement,' thus qualifying for copyright protection.

This development suggests an evolving recognition of intellectual inputs by users who employ AI as a creative tool, rather than recognizing outputs as solely machine-generated. The evolving legal discourse highlighted here signals a burgeoning need for international consensus and new frameworks to address and manage AI's role in content creation.

International implications are vast, as differing standards on AI and copyright materials could affect global content distribution, increase compliance challenges, and potentially stifle creativity if not handled with clarity and fairness. These discussions and legal adjustments will likely influence global practices and AI policy-making significantly.

Manus AI: Pushing AI Frontiers in Dynamic Applications

The introduction of Manus by the startup Monica is shaking up the AI sector by introducing a general-purpose Agent capable of executing complex tasks autonomously. This innovation is emblematic of a broader trend where artificial intelligence tech progresses from lab-focused experiments to tangible applications. Monica's contribution to this evolution has been significant, highlighting China's growing leadership in AI R&D.

The Xinhua article underscores the strategic importance of AI for China's technological aspirations, presenting Manus not just as a technological achievement but as a strategic asset poised to revolutionize multiple industries. Its strength lies in its robust task execution and versatility, which offer substantial efficiency gains and new working models across sectors such as autonomous driving, bioinformatics, and smart healthcare.

The broader global context sees similar innovations, reflecting a worldwide race towards AI integration in daily business and technological processes. The competitive landscape in AI is rapidly evolving, with implications for international markets and economic development strategies.

Domestic Satellite Management: Streamlining Communications for Higher Efficiency

Xinhua reports on new regulations intended to boost the vitality of China's aerospace sector. The regulations aim to optimize frequency coordination between domestic satellite networks and ground stations to promote sustainable growth in the high-quality development of the space industry.

This initiative reflects a comprehensive approach to integrating new technologies with existing infrastructures while maintaining careful coordination to minimize interference. The proactive regulatory stance ensures a foundation that supports innovation while managing complexity, demonstrating China's commitment to strategic technological management.

While primarily a domestic policy, its global ramifications are clear. Effective management practices in satellite coordination could serve as a benchmark for other nations developmental strategies, reinforcing the importance of well-regulated telecommunications sectors.
